import streamlit as st
from PIL import Image, ImageFilter, ImageOps
import sys
import io
from utils import download_file, remove_file
import fitz #pip install PyMuPDF
def add_border(image, border):
img_with_border = ImageOps.expand(image, border=border, fill="black")
return img_with_border
def add_shadow(image, offset, shadow, border):
total_width = image.size[0] + abs(offset[0]) + 2 * border
total_height = image.size[1] + abs(offset[1]) + 2 * border
back = Image.new("RGBA", (total_width, total_height), (0, 0, 0, 0))
shadow = Image.new("RGBA", (image.size[0], image.size[1]), (0, 0, 0, 255))
shadow_left = border + max(offset[0], 0)
shadow_top = border + max(offset[1], 0)
back.alpha_composite(shadow, (shadow_left, shadow_top))
back = back.filter(ImageFilter.GaussianBlur(10))
back.convert("RGBA")
img_left = border - min(offset[0], 0)
img_top = border - min(offset[1], 0)
back.paste(image, (img_left, img_top), image.convert("RGBA"))
back.convert("RGBA")
return back
def stack(images, mode):
num_images = len(images)
widths, heights = zip(*(i.size for i in images))
if mode == "Unroll":
separation = 700
total_width = sum(widths) - separation * (num_images - 1)
max_height = max(heights)
new_im = Image.new("RGBA", (total_width, max_height))
x_offset = total_width - images[0].size[0]
for im in images:
new_im.alpha_composite(im, (x_offset, 0))
x_offset -= im.size[0] - separation
elif mode == "Stack":
separation = 10
total_width = widths[0] + separation * (num_images - 1)
total_height = heights[0] + separation * (num_images - 1)
new_im = Image.new("RGBA", (total_width, total_height))
x_offset = total_width - images[0].size[0]
y_offset = 0
for im in images:
new_im.alpha_composite(im, (x_offset, y_offset))
x_offset -= separation
y_offset += separation
elif mode == "Cover":
new_im = images[-1]
return new_im
